''Phase reversal'' of non-resonant microwave absorption in superconducting YBaCuO/CuO powder mixtures

Non-resonant microwave absorption is studied as a function of temperature and composition in superconducting YBa2Cu3O7/CuO ceramic composite samples. In pure YBa2Cu3O7 only normal field dependence of the absorption is observed, where as in composites an anomalous non-monotonic field dependence is seen. The results are explained using an extended resistively shunted junction model and invoking the occurrence of junctions with phase difference psi(0) such that pi/2 < psi(0) < 3 pi/2.
